Market Data Definition Language (MDDL)
Google
The Financial Information Services Division of the Software & Information Industry Association
MDDL 1.0-final Specification
Version:
1.0-final as of 2001/11/02

Documentation:

Files:
  • default.asp
    This page.
  • download ZIP (6.3 MB)
    Copy of this release.
    This is a large file containing a complete copy of this release (web page and all of its links).

  • download ZIP without doc (195 KB)
    Copy of this release without Schema Docs.
    This is a file containing a copy of this release (web page and all of its links except Scheme Docs above).

  • mddl-1.0-final.xsd
    MDDL 1.0-final XML Schema Definition.
    The XML Schema file that defines this version of MDDL.

  • mddlref-1.0-final.xsd
    MDDL 1.0-final References XML Schema Definition.
    XML Schema file to use if the "references" are desired.

  • mddl-1.0-final.dtd
    MDDL 1.0-final XML Document Type Definition.
    The DTD format of the definition of this version of MDDL.

  • mddl-1.0-final.saf
    MDDL 1.0-final Glossary as a Schema Adjunct File.
    ***Click on this ONLY if your browser is XML aware (else you'll see very little - use the link two below this one).

  • mddl-1.0-final-saf.xsl
    Sample XSL for Glossary.
    Browser uses this to convert the "mddl-1.0-final.saf" into HTML (not intended to be viewed).

  • mddl-1.0-final-saf.htm
    Glossary SAF processed against sample Glossary XSL.
    If you browser is not XML aware or you have problems viewing "mddl-1.0-final.saf" then click on this.

  • mddllink-1.0-final.xsd
    Facilitates XLINK functionality
  • xml.xsd
    For XML attributes, per http://www.w3.org/2001/xml.xsd.
Changes that have been completed:
  • This is the initial public release for industry review.
  • Incorporates product "Common Equity"
  • Incorporates product "CIV Mutual Fund" as a Collective Investment Vehicle
  • Incorporates product "Index"
  • Incorporates construct "snap"
  • Incorporates construct "timeseries"
To Be Addressed:
  • 1.0-beta-0005: Provide links from terms used on this page to the Glossary.
  • 1.0-beta-0014: Incorporate data from Closing Price Project into close Controlled Vocabulary.
  • 1.0-beta-0032: Convert SWIFT MIC into MDDL Controlled Vocabulary format.
  • 1.0-draft-0002: In SchemaDocs, order constructs above products above properties.
  • 1.0-draft-0004: SchemaDoc does not correctly show modifiers in "uses". See "open"
  • 1.0-final-0001: Validate ability to report earnings data.
  • 1.0-final-0002: Incorporate terminology for tax related issues.
  • 1.0-final-0003: Incorporate Glossary review comments.
  • 1.0-final-0004: Incorporate concept of Limit Indicator into vocabulary.
  • 1.0-final-0005: Enforce required subelements on containers (per Vocabulary Committe).
  • 1.0-final-0006: DTD IS NOT VALIDATED! LOOK FOR UPDATE SOON!

Specification Suggestions and Modifications:

  • Send questions, comments, suggestions and modifications to MDDL via e-mail to MDDL@siia.net
  • Post opinions, questions and issues on the MDDL bulletin board